Signs to look for

When to call us for garage flood cleanup

In simple terms, if you notice any of these problems, call us before water has more time to spread into nearby materials.

Water came in under the garage door and stopped a few feet in

In simple terms, that entry pattern points at the door, the threshold or the driveway apron.

The bottom seal on the door is torn, flattened or missing

Before cleanup moves forward, a door seal is a wear item and it fails quietly.

The driveway apron slopes back toward the door

Before cleanup moves forward, stand outside during rain and watch where the water goes. For your property, if the apron sheds toward the house, the garage is the drain.

Storage boxes have collapsed at the corners

To keep the next step clear, cardboard sitting on a wet slab fails from the bottom up.

There is a white chalky line where water dried on the slab

In simple terms, minerals left behind mark the high water line. Before cleanup moves forward, it also tells us the water sat rather than running straight back out.

The drywall on the shared wall is soft along the bottom

Before cleanup moves forward, that wall separates the garage from your living space. In simple terms, soft gypsum at the base means water is wicking upward and heading inside.

Understanding the cost

What can affect the price

We explain in plain language the step-by-step cleanup plan and price before you approve the job. These examples show what may change the estimate.

Common situationWhat the estimate may includeTypical range
Single or double garage, water off a bare slab, water onlyTo keep the next step clear, national estimate. To keep the next step clear, clean water, minimal contents, extraction and squeegee work with a short dry out.$300 to $900
Attached garage, contents handled and shared wall dried in placeTo keep the next step clear, national estimate. For your property, adds contents triage, wall metering, cleaning and three to five days of equipment.$1,200 to $3,500
Garage flood needing removal of failed shared wall drywall and insulationTo keep the next step clear, national estimate including removal, disposal and drying of the wall assembly.$1,500 to $4,500
Stored contents triage, cleaning and disposal in a full garageIn simple terms, national estimate for sorting, cleaning what stays, and documenting and hauling what does not.$1,000 to $3,500
Water contaminated with automotive fluids or garage chemicalsTo keep the next step clear, national estimate. To keep the next step clear, adds sealed work area, degreasing, disinfection and controlled disposal.$1,200 to $4,000
Garage slab and wall work priced by affected areaFor your property, national estimate for extraction, cleaning and drying of the affected footprint, contents excluded.$2 to $5 per square foot
Household hazardous waste handling and disposal coordinationBefore cleanup moves forward, national estimate for containing and labeling ruined paint, solvents and pesticides, then transporting them to an accepting facility or routing them to your municipal drop off.$100 to $500
After hours or overnight dispatch chargeFor your property, added once on the first garage visit when it starts at night, on a weekend or on a holiday, never on the follow up drying checks.$100 to $400 nationally
  • Depth of water and floor area affected
    In simple terms, an inch across a single bay is quick work. For your property, several inches across a triple garage adds pumping, cleaning and equipment count.

  • Contents volume on the floor
    In simple terms, this is the biggest variable in a garage. For your property, sorting, lifting, listing and disposing of stored items takes more hours than the water removal does.

  • Hazardous and automotive products involved
    To keep the next step clear, wet paint, solvents, pesticides, oil and antifreeze require separation, sealed work area and proper disposal.

  • Attached or detached
    In simple terms, a detached garage is a standalone job. For your property, an attached garage adds the shared wall, its insulation and the risk of damage inside the house.

  • Floor finish
    In simple terms, bare concrete cleans and dries readily. For your property, an epoxy coating or sealed floor can trap moisture underneath and slow the drying schedule.

  • Shelving, cabinetry and workbench materials
    Metal and plywood generally survive. Particleboard shelving and cabinet bases swell, which turns storage into disposal volume.

Common questions

Questions about garage flood cleanup

Why does my garage flood every time it rains hard?

Before cleanup moves forward, almost always the door, the threshold or the driveway. To keep the next step clear, a worn bottom seal, a slab that sits low against the apron, or a downspout discharging near the door will all do it.

Do I really need a professional for water on a garage slab?

Before cleanup moves forward, for an inch of clean water on bare concrete with nothing stored on the floor, regularly no. To keep the next step clear, once contents, chemicals or the shared wall to the house are involved, the answer changes.

Is the water in my garage contaminated?

In simple terms, assume it is until it has been screened. In simple terms, garage floors carry oil, dust and tire residue, and the shelf at floor level generally holds solvents, fertilizer or pesticides.

What happens to the paint, solvents and pesticides that got wet?

To keep the next step clear, they get separated, contained and labeled, never washed off the slab. For your property, corroded, leaking or unlabeled containers then go to a facility that accepts household hazardous waste, either transported by us or dropped at your municipal program, whichever your area allows.

Will the wall between my garage and the house have to come out?

In simple terms, generally not all of it. For your property, we meter the base, dry sound gypsum in place, and remove only material that has delaminated or was contaminated.

For your property, my car was sitting in the water. Who covers that?

In simple terms, vehicle damage goes through the comprehensive part of your auto policy, not your homeowners policy, if you carry comprehensive.
